What happens here
After applying the first coat to the main face of the door, the painter utilizes the PaintLine PSDRID system to rotate the door 90 degrees, exposing its side edge. The airless spray gun is then used to apply a consistent coat of paint along the entire length of the exposed edge, ensuring complete coverage and a uniform finish on all sides of the door.
Goal: Apply paint evenly to the side edges of the door during the first coat.
Tools and materials
- Airless Spray Gun — Applying paint to the door edges
- PaintLine PSDRID — Rotating the door to access edges
- Protective Gloves — Protecting hands from paint
- TriTech 510 FF Tip TriTech — Ensuring a fine, smooth finish on door edges
- Semi-gloss Urethane Enamel Paint — Coating the door edges
